Dallas and the Age of Smart Homes

In Dallas, thousands of homes have been equipped with smart home technology. Lennar, a leading home builder, has partnered with Amazon to create homes that are controlled by Alexa and feature various smart devices such as ring doorbells, cameras, blinds, and even vacuum cleaners.

These homes offer voice-activated controls and modern design, providing residents with a new level of interaction and freedom in their homes. Embracing the age of smart homes in Dallas allows residents to experience the future of living on their terms.

Integration With Dallas Lifestyle

The influence of smart home technology on the Dallas lifestyle is rapidly growing, allowing residents to effortlessly incorporate innovative solutions into their daily lives. The smart home market is projected to reach $107 billion by 2023, reflecting the substantial interest in smart home technology among 22% of Dallas residents. This mirrors the city's reputation for embracing technology, where the integration of smart features plays a key role in distinguishing homes and rental properties. According to the National Association of REALTORS®, renters are willing to pay more for specific smart devices, underscoring the increasing demand for integrated smart home technology in the Dallas real estate market.

As Dallas continues to adopt the smart home trend, it's evident that the city's lifestyle is evolving to accommodate and celebrate the advancements brought about by modern technology. This integration not only mirrors the evolving preferences of Dallas residents but also sets the stage for a more convenient and connected living experience.
